Dell Diamond is scheduled to host the second annual Round Rock Classic on Feb. 26-28, according to a Jan. 22 city news release. This year's tournament features Auburn University, Baylor University, the University of Oklahoma and Texas A&M University, per the release.

The 2021 Round Rock Classic kicks off at noon Feb. 26 featuring Auburn versus Oklahoma, according to the announcement. A finale matchup between Oklahoma and Baylor is scheduled for 5 p.m. Feb. 28.

“We can’t wait to welcome baseball back to Dell Diamond for the Round Rock Classic,” Round Rock Express President Chris Almendarez said in the release. “This year’s field is loaded with some of the best teams in the country, and we are looking forward to hosting the tournament in a safe and responsible, socially distant manner.”

Dell Diamond will host at a reduced capacity of roughly 3,500 attendees, per the announcement. Game tickets will be sold individually as a result of attendance restrictions and COVID-19 safety procedures.

The full tournament schedule outlined below:


Friday, Feb. 26

  • Noon: Game 1, Auburn vs. Oklahoma

  • 6 p.m.: Game 2, Texas A&M vs. Baylor


Saturday, Feb. 27


  • Noon: Game 3, Baylor vs. Auburn

  • 6 p.m.: Game 4, Oklahoma vs. Texas A&M


Sunday, Feb. 28


  • 11 a.m.: Game 5, Auburn vs. Texas A&M

  • 5 p.m.: Game 6, Oklahoma vs. Baylor
